d:\Perforce\AutoUpdate_2.4.0\Projects\AUMainModules\AutoUpdateWin\AutoUpdate\release\UpdateChecker.pdb
Static task
static1
Behavioral task
behavioral1
Sample
2024-02-02_87ed81bdaf3a6073e0488f1337dc0d70_icedid.exe
Resource
win7-20231215-en
Behavioral task
behavioral2
Sample
2024-02-02_87ed81bdaf3a6073e0488f1337dc0d70_icedid.exe
Resource
win10v2004-20231222-en
General
-
Target
2024-02-02_87ed81bdaf3a6073e0488f1337dc0d70_icedid
-
Size
1012KB
-
MD5
87ed81bdaf3a6073e0488f1337dc0d70
-
SHA1
719037bd2ebd3d55b35f42ed7985fe75502f172a
-
SHA256
5697f39e44ff412c39851356674333cc07e1489d16eaf6503032b65cc97906d6
-
SHA512
b562a0c6bb6712b554aa5e528c60667c381021722914cfa47215be911872ffd5fca767805ff6ba0a053f27df96bd02302b8fdcb693effb5c0b6d56ac1ab7b49b
-
SSDEEP
24576:lGGyV3LonQpVQkwu2CWC1HQBwRyvMSogkGBT:Q4CWCmWUMSogkiT
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ource 2024-02-02_87ed81bdaf3a6073e0488f1337dc0d70_icedid
Files
-
2024-02-02_87ed81bdaf3a6073e0488f1337dc0d70_icedid.exe windows:4 windows x86 arch:x86
faa71beebc476360615de7d24f769f3e
Headers
File Characteristics
IMAGE_FILE_RELOCS_STRIPPED
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
PDB Paths
Imports
version
VerQueryValueW
GetFileVersionInfoSizeW
GetFileVersionInfoW
netapi32
NetUserGetInfo
NetApiBufferFree
wtsapi32
WTSQuerySessionInformationW
WTSFreeMemory
kernel32
TlsGetValue
GlobalReAlloc
GlobalHandle
TlsAlloc
TlsSetValue
LocalReAlloc
TlsFree
WritePrivateProfileStringW
MoveFileW
SetFilePointer
FlushFileBuffers
LockFile
UnlockFile
SetEndOfFile
DuplicateHandle
GetVolumeInformationW
GetFullPathNameW
SetErrorMode
GetTickCount
InterlockedCompareExchange
GetStartupInfoW
TerminateProcess
UnhandledExceptionFilter
SetUnhandledExceptionFilter
IsDebuggerPresent
VirtualProtect
VirtualAlloc
VirtualQuery
RemoveDirectoryW
GetSystemTimeAsFileTime
ExitThread
GlobalFlags
HeapReAlloc
GetFileType
GetConsoleCP
GetConsoleMode
RtlUnwind
RaiseException
ExitProcess
SetStdHandle
HeapSize
LCMapStringA
LCMapStringW
GetCPInfo
GetStringTypeA
GetStringTypeW
GetStdHandle
GetModuleFileNameA
FreeEnvironmentStringsA
GetEnvironmentStrings
FreeEnvironmentStringsW
GetEnvironmentStringsW
GetCommandLineA
GetCommandLineW
SetHandleCount
GetStartupInfoA
HeapDestroy
HeapCreate
VirtualFree
QueryPerformanceCounter
GetACP
GetOEMCP
GetTimeZoneInformation
GetTimeFormatA
GetDateFormatA
GetCurrentDirectoryA
WriteConsoleA
GetConsoleOutputCP
WriteConsoleW
GetUserDefaultLCID
GetLocaleInfoA
EnumSystemLocalesA
IsValidLocale
IsValidCodePage
SetEnvironmentVariableA
LocalAlloc
DeleteCriticalSection
InitializeCriticalSection
GetFileAttributesW
FileTimeToSystemTime
InterlockedDecrement
GetCurrentThread
ConvertDefaultLocale
GetVersion
EnumResourceLanguagesW
GetLocaleInfoW
CompareStringA
lstrlenA
lstrcmpA
GetModuleHandleA
GetThreadLocale
InterlockedIncrement
GlobalAddAtomW
GlobalFindAtomW
GlobalDeleteAtom
SetLastError
GetVersionExA
GlobalLock
GlobalUnlock
FreeResource
FileTimeToLocalFileTime
CreateFileA
VerifyVersionInfoW
VerSetConditionMask
GetUserDefaultUILanguage
GetSystemInfo
GetUserDefaultLangID
GetSystemDefaultUILanguage
GlobalMemoryStatus
GetSystemDefaultLangID
lstrcmpW
GetWindowsDirectoryW
LocalFree
FindNextFileW
GetLocalTime
FindClose
FormatMessageW
FindFirstFileW
LocalFileTimeToFileTime
GetFileTime
GetFileSizeEx
GetDriveTypeA
SetFileTime
CreateDirectoryW
SystemTimeToFileTime
CreateFileW
ReadFile
WriteFile
GetFileSize
GetTempPathW
OpenMutexW
lstrcpynW
LoadLibraryW
GetDiskFreeSpaceExW
ProcessIdToSessionId
OpenThread
LoadLibraryA
GetProcAddress
lstrlenW
GetVersionExW
GetProcessHeap
GetSystemDefaultLCID
WaitForSingleObject
HeapFree
GetCurrentProcess
HeapAlloc
CreateProcessW
FreeLibrary
GetModuleFileNameW
MultiByteToWideChar
CompareStringW
WideCharToMultiByte
GetModuleHandleW
GetCurrentThreadId
lstrcatW
lstrcpyW
MulDiv
InterlockedExchange
GlobalFree
GlobalAlloc
LockResource
LoadResource
SizeofResource
FindResourceW
LeaveCriticalSection
EnterCriticalSection
GetCurrentProcessId
CloseHandle
ReleaseMutex
CreateMutexW
DeleteFileW
GetProcessId
GetLastError
CopyFileW
Sleep
CreateThread
user32
ReleaseCapture
SetCapture
InvalidateRgn
InvalidateRect
IsRectEmpty
CopyAcceleratorTableW
DestroyMenu
LoadCursorW
GetSysColorBrush
SetCursor
GetCursorPos
ValidateRect
SetWindowContextHelpId
MapDialogRect
SetMenuItemBitmaps
GetMenuCheckMarkDimensions
LoadBitmapW
ModifyMenuW
GetMenuState
EnableMenuItem
CheckMenuItem
EndPaint
BeginPaint
GetWindowDC
ClientToScreen
GrayStringW
DrawTextExW
DrawTextW
TabbedTextOutW
CharNextW
MoveWindow
SetWindowTextW
IsDialogMessageW
RegisterWindowMessageW
SendDlgItemMessageW
SendDlgItemMessageA
WinHelpW
IsChild
GetCapture
SetWindowsHookExW
CallNextHookEx
GetClassLongW
GetClassNameW
SetPropW
GetPropW
RemovePropW
GetFocus
GetLastActivePopup
MessageBeep
GetTopWindow
UnhookWindowsHookEx
GetMessageTime
GetMessagePos
MapWindowPoints
GetKeyState
GetNextDlgGroupItem
IsWindowVisible
GetMenu
GetMenuItemID
GetMenuItemCount
MessageBoxW
GetClassInfoExW
RegisterClassW
AdjustWindowRectEx
ScreenToClient
EqualRect
PtInRect
GetDlgCtrlID
CallWindowProcW
OffsetRect
IntersectRect
SystemParametersInfoA
IsIconic
GetWindowPlacement
GetWindow
GetActiveWindow
CreateDialogIndirectParamW
IsWindow
GetDlgItem
IsWindowEnabled
GetNextDlgTabItem
EndDialog
GetDesktopWindow
SetActiveWindow
PeekMessageW
GetWindowTextLengthW
ExitWindowsEx
EnumWindows
GetWindowTextW
LoadStringW
wsprintfW
CopyRect
GetSysColor
GetClassInfoW
SetForegroundWindow
DefWindowProcW
PostQuitMessage
DestroyWindow
GetWindowLongW
SetWindowLongW
PostThreadMessageW
RegisterClipboardFormatW
CharUpperW
DispatchMessageW
TranslateMessage
GetMessageW
UpdateWindow
ShowWindow
UnregisterClassW
CreateWindowExW
RegisterClassExW
LoadIconW
ReleaseDC
SendInput
SetFocus
AttachThreadInput
GetForegroundWindow
GetWindowThreadProcessId
MapVirtualKeyW
KillTimer
SetTimer
GetParent
GetDC
EnableWindow
SetRect
GetWindowRect
GetClientRect
SetWindowPos
GetSystemMetrics
PostMessageW
FindWindowW
SendMessageW
UnregisterClassA
GetSubMenu
gdi32
CreateRectRgnIndirect
DPtoLP
GetWindowExtEx
CreateBitmap
GetRgnBox
GetViewportExtEx
ExtSelectClipRgn
ScaleWindowExtEx
SetWindowExtEx
ScaleViewportExtEx
SetViewportExtEx
OffsetViewportOrgEx
SetViewportOrgEx
Escape
ExtTextOutW
TextOutW
RectVisible
PtVisible
GetDeviceCaps
GetObjectW
SetMapMode
GetMapMode
GetStockObject
CreateCompatibleDC
SelectObject
BitBlt
DeleteDC
DeleteObject
RestoreDC
SaveDC
GetBkColor
SetBkColor
SetTextColor
GetClipBox
EnumFontFamiliesExW
GetTextColor
CreateDIBSection
SetDIBColorTable
GetTextExtentPoint32W
CreateFontIndirectW
comdlg32
GetFileTitleW
winspool.drv
ClosePrinter
DocumentPropertiesW
OpenPrinterW
advapi32
CryptEncrypt
RegQueryValueW
RegEnumKeyW
RegDeleteKeyW
RegOpenKeyW
CryptHashData
CryptDestroyHash
CryptDecrypt
CryptDestroyKey
CryptCreateHash
RegQueryValueExW
CryptReleaseContext
CryptDeriveKey
CryptAcquireContextW
CreateWellKnownSid
RegSetValueExW
AdjustTokenPrivileges
CheckTokenMembership
LookupPrivilegeValueW
RegCreateKeyExW
GetUserNameW
OpenProcessToken
RegCloseKey
RegOpenKeyExW
shell32
CommandLineToArgvW
SHCreateDirectoryExW
SHGetSpecialFolderPathW
SHGetFolderPathW
SHFileOperationW
ShellExecuteExW
comctl32
InitCommonControlsEx
shlwapi
PathFindFileNameW
PathFileExistsW
PathQuoteSpacesW
PathIsDirectoryW
PathFindExtensionW
PathRemoveFileSpecW
UrlUnescapeW
PathStripToRootW
PathIsUNCW
oledlg
OleUIBusyW
ole32
OleIsCurrentClipboard
OleFlushClipboard
CreateStreamOnHGlobal
CoInitialize
CoUninitialize
CoCreateInstance
OleRun
CoTaskMemFree
CoTaskMemAlloc
CLSIDFromProgID
CLSIDFromString
CoGetClassObject
StgOpenStorageOnILockBytes
StgCreateDocfileOnILockBytes
CreateILockBytesOnHGlobal
OleUninitialize
CoFreeUnusedLibraries
OleInitialize
CoRevokeClassObject
CoRegisterMessageFilter
oleaut32
SystemTimeToVariantTime
VariantTimeToSystemTime
SafeArrayDestroy
VariantCopy
SysStringLen
OleCreateFontIndirect
VariantInit
VariantChangeType
SysAllocStringLen
VariantClear
SysAllocString
SysFreeString
ws2_32
connect
gethostbyname
inet_addr
htons
socket
closesocket
gdiplus
GdipDisposeImage
GdipAlloc
GdipCloneImage
GdipFree
GdiplusStartup
GdipGetImagePixelFormat
GdipGetImageHeight
GdipGetImageWidth
GdipGetImagePaletteSize
GdipGetImagePalette
GdipBitmapLockBits
GdipBitmapUnlockBits
GdipCreateBitmapFromScan0
GdipGetImageGraphicsContext
GdipDeleteGraphics
GdipDrawImageI
GdiplusShutdown
GdipCreateBitmapFromStream
setupapi
SetupIterateCabinetW
winmm
timeGetTime
timeBeginPeriod
timeEndPeriod
iphlpapi
IcmpSendEcho
IcmpCreateFile
GetAdaptersInfo
wininet
HttpOpenRequestW
InternetConnectW
HttpSendRequestW
InternetReadFile
InternetWriteFile
InternetSetFilePointer
InternetSetStatusCallbackW
InternetOpenW
InternetGetLastResponseInfoW
InternetCloseHandle
HttpQueryInfoW
HttpAddRequestHeadersW
InternetQueryDataAvailable
InternetGetConnectedState
InternetQueryOptionW
InternetCanonicalizeUrlW
InternetSetOptionExW
InternetCrackUrlW
Sections
.text Size: 644KB - Virtual size: 641K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 124KB - Virtual size: 123K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 20KB - Virtual size: 34K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 220KB - Virtual size: 216K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